Jane Watson and Judith Chapman run a well maintained park with a warm, friendly service.
Situated on the edge of the Stour Valley, the park is 3 acres with terraced, tree screened, grassy areas with flat and gently sloping pitches.
We are 5 minutes’ walk from local buses and historic Wimborne Minster is only 1.5 miles away.
The park is also within easy reach of the local tourist attractions including the World Heritage Jurassic Coast, the New Forest and the resorts of Poole and Bournemouth, and Weymouth and Portland, the host venue for the London 2012 Olympic and Paralympic sailing events.
Dogs are allowed but must be kept on a lead and exercised off site.
